QUETTA (APP)—Sui gas companies and chief of Bugti tribe Nawab Akbar Khan Bugti on Wednesday reached an agreement at Dera Bugti settling various contentious issues concerning Sui and Pirkoh gas fields.
Chief Secretary Balochistan, Managing Director PPL, General Manager OGDC took part in the negotiations which were held on the instructions of Prime Minister Mir Zafarullah Khan Jamali.
According to the agreement, the children of retired and deceased employees of the gas fields will be given jobs.
It was also agreed that free gas will be provided to people living in the radius of three kilometers of gas fields. In future the Bugti tribe will be given jobs at the gas fields according to 70 per cent quota fixed for them.
Expressing his satisfaction over the talks, Nawab Bugti told PTV that implementation of the agreement would produce good results.
He said their demands are being met and problems between gas companies and them will be resolved.
Secretary Petroleum and Natural Resources Abdullah Yousaf said for some days workers at Sui and Pirkoh gas fields were protesting but now normalcy has returned.
The two sides reached a principled agreement after which the protest-like situation has ended and immediate issues are settled, he said.
